Summary

Yasmine Mustafa recognizes that chance played a significant role in saving her life, but she refuses to let it dictate the course of her future. She and her team at ROAR have developed Athena, a wearable device that uses communication technology to alert emergency contacts in case of an assault. Athena's success can be attributed to its thoughtful design, core social mission, and need for a solution to address violence against women. The company donates a portion of their proceeds to educational programs that increase empathy and reduce violence, aiming to create a world where such products are no longer necessary.
